Ports, Crime and Security: Governing and Policing Seaports in a Changing World
Year: 2021 Language: english Author: Anna Sergi, Aleandria Reid ,Luca Storti AND Marleen Easton Publisher: Bristol university press Edition: 1st ISBN: 978-1-5292-1773-5 Format: PDF Quality: eBook Pages count: 200 Description: The Covid-19 pandemic, Brexit and the US-China trade dispute have heightened interest in the geopolitics and security of modern ports. Ports are where contemporary societal dilemmas converge: the (de)regulation of international flows; the (in)visible impact of globalisation; the perennial tension between trade and security; and the thin line between legitimate, illicit and illegal. Applying a multidisciplinary lens to the political economy of port security, this book presents a unique outlook on the social, economic and political factors that shape organised crime and governance. Advancing the research agenda, this text bridges the divide between global and local, and theory and practice.
